What companies run services between Egham, England and Wolverhampton, England?

You can take a train from Egham to Wolverhampton via Reading in around 3h 32m. Alternatively, National Express operates a bus from Heathrow Terminal 5 to Wolverhampton Bus Station every 4 hours. Tickets cost £23–55 and the journey takes 4h.
